1787 New Jersey Copper, MS62 Brown
Maris 46-e, No Sprig Above Plow
1787 New Jersey Copper, No Sprig Above Plow, M. 46-e, W-5250,
R.1, MS62 Brown NGC. The N and A nearly touch the plow and beam
on Maris 46-e. A well-struck and pleasing chocolate-brown example
of this collectible New Jersey copper, with a smooth planchet and
great eye appeal. The first I in PLURIBUS is faint as it is
opposite obverse die sinking at the 17 in the date. The dies are
clashed on this variety. New Jersey coppers are infrequently seen
in Mint State grades. Listed on page 70 of the 2024 Guide
Book.Ex: Dallas Signature (Heritage, 10/2006), lot 17; Julian Kaufman Collection / FUN Signature (Heritage, 1/2018), lot 3046.
